Ask your surgeon about the procedure that you need to remove the skin. It is usually not recommended to undergo skin removal surgery at least two years after surgery. During this time, weight loss begins to stabilize. Do I have to change the medicine? Your doctor will determine whether to take medications for blood pressure, diabetes, etc. depending on the outcome of the weight-loss surgery. Weight loss surgeries also help with blood pressure and diabetes. Usually, no dose adjustment is needed. Diuretics (liquid pills) and NSAIDs (mostly painkillers) should only be used after consulting your surgeon. What is adhesion, and do they form after this surgery? Adhesions are scars that form in the abdomen after surgery or injury. Adhesions can form during each abdominal operation. For most patients, they are not big enough to cause problems. Is sexual activity limited? Patients can return to normal sexual intimacy if wound healing and discomfort permits. Many patients experience a decrease in desire for about 2-4 weeks.

Sometimes, targeting fat alone is not enough to get desired results. Combining liposuction with other procedures is now safer and much more commonplace. In mommy makeovers, for example, liposuction may be combined with a tummy tuck to reduce abdominal stretching and better return the body to its former or more ideal shape. What kind of follow-up is required with after this procedure? Some surgeons may require a post-surgery visit to evaluate and confirm that everything is healing on schedule and properly, while others may require multiple follow-up visits as a part of aftercare. Avoid sauces, grapes, butter, margarine, mayonnaise, and junk food. Never eat between meals. Drink 2 litres or more of water every day. Water must be consumed slowly due to the restrictive effect of the surgery. Exercise aerobically every day at least 20 minutes (1-mile brisk walking, biking, climbing stairs, etc. ). Weight/resistance Exercise can be added three to four days a week, according to your doctor's instructions. Conclusion: After surgery, continue working with your doctor and team. Not everyone surgeon performs every type of bariatric surgery. For example, someone might specialize in gastric bypass but not duodenal switch surgeries. If your surgeon has a specialty, ask why they prefer that procedure. They might tell you they've noticed better results from one procedure than another. If the surgeon can't explain their choice, keep looking. Take the time to ask for testimonials from patients, too. Reading these reviews can give you peace of mind that the surgeon provides a high-quality service. You can also check online to find reviews yourself. 4. What Procedure Is Ideal for Me? Asking this question will help you determine how well a doctor understands your specific needs. They should make their decision based on your specific: Lifestyle Current diet and exercise program Medical history If a doctor doesn't ask for this information, they're not keeping your best interests in mind. Your doctor should also make sure you're qualifying for surgery in the first place. For example, bariatric surgery is ideal for patients with: A body mass index (BMI) of 40 or higher A BMI between 35 and 39.
